Mesoporous N,S‐Dual‐Doped Carbon Nanoreactors via Entropy‐Driven Interface Self‐Assembly for Efficient H2O2 Electrosynthesis

open access: yesAngewandte Chemie, Volume 138, Issue 30, 20 July 2026.
An entropy‐driven interface self‐assembly strategy is proposed for the controllable synthesis of mesoporous N,S‐dual‐doped carbon nanoreactors. The N,S‐dual‐doping sites optimized the *OOH adsorption, boosting the 2e− selectivity, while the favorable mesostructure accelerated O2 enrichment.

MOF/MXene Composites for Advanced Electrochemical Energy Storage: Transitioning From Laboratory Research to Practical Application

open access: yesRare Metals, Volume 45, Issue 8, August 2026.
ABSTRACT Composites of metal–organic frameworks (MOFs)/two‐dimensional transition metal carbides/nitrides (MXene) have been widely recognized as promising electrode materials for advanced electrochemical energy storage systems due to their synergistic structural advantages and tunable electrochemical properties.
